Biography

Scott Cooper (born April 20, 1970) is an American writer-director and former actor. His directorial career began with the award-winning "Crazy Heart" (2009), starring Jeff Bridges. He has gone on to write and direct such films as "Out of the Furnace" (2013) and "Hostiles" (2017), both starring Christian Bale, and "Black Mass" (2015), starring Johnny Depp.
